{"paper":{"title":"An auxiliary space multigrid preconditioner for the weak Galerkin method","license":"http://arxiv.org/licenses/nonexclusive-distrib/1.0/","headline":"","cross_cats":[],"primary_cat":"math.NA","authors_text":"Junping Wang, Long Chen, Xiu Ye, Yanqiu Wang","submitted_at":"2014-10-04T02:41:33Z","abstract_excerpt":"In this paper, the authors constructed an auxiliary space multigrid preconditioner for the weak Galerkin finite element method for second-order diffusion equations, discretized on simplicial 2D or 3D meshes. The idea of the auxiliary space multigrid preconditioner is to use an auxiliary space as a \"coarse\" space in the multigrid algorithm, where the discrete problem in the auxiliary space can be easily solved by an existing solver. In this construction, the authors conveniently use the $H^1$ conforming piecewise linear finite element space as an auxiliary space.
